According to Jin10 Data on July 16th, the German think tank ZEW stated on Tuesday that the deterioration of investor confidence in Germany in July exceeded expectations, with its economic sentiment index dropping from 47.5 in June to 41.8. Analysts surveyed by Reuters had previously expected Germany’s economic sentiment index in July to be 42.3.
